About 180 outdoor gardens and 64 indoor exhibitions were arranged during the expo. About one-third of these outdoor gardens combine international elements, an official said.

Each garden has its own feature. For example, the Seogwipo garden from South Korea showcases the local conditions and customs of Jeju Island and it includes volcanic rocks.

At the Auckland garden, New Zealand, visitors can view its national flower, silver fern, which is rarely seen in China.

The international master gardens also attracted wide attention. "These designers come from different countries and regions, bringing in diversified garden design concepts and expertise," said Cai Xiangyang, vice-president of Hongyue Seed Co.

The company was responsible for the execution of these international designers' plans at the expo.
